Thin hair can be a challenge to work with, as it tends to lack volume and body. Choosing the right haircut can make a big difference in the appearance of your hair. One of the most common questions about haircuts for thin hair is whether it should be layered or one length. The answer to this question depends on a number of factors, including the texture and length of your hair, as well as your personal preferences.

How to

When deciding whether to go for a layered or one-length haircut, it’s important to consider the following:

  • The texture of your hair
  • The length of your hair
  • Your face shape
  • Your personal style preferences

Step by Step

Here are some general guidelines to help you decide whether a layered or one-length haircut is right for your thin hair:

  • If your hair is fine and straight, a one-length cut can help create the illusion of thickness and fullness.
  • If your hair is wavy or curly, a layered cut can help add volume and definition.
  • If you have a round face shape, a layered cut can help elongate your face and create a more flattering look.
  • If you prefer a low-maintenance style, a one-length cut may be a better option, as it requires less styling and upkeep.
